Formatted Contents Note: | A list for a future generation -- What this book is all about -- What is good food? -- How you should shop -- Complementary flavors -- Herbs, spices, salt + how to use them -- What you need in your kitchen -- Using a knife -- The building blocks -- Recipes. |
Summary, etc.: | "An empowering collection of impressive recipes that will teach young adults and kitchen novices all the skills they need to cook for themselves--from a James Beard Award-winning chef and author"-- Provided by publisher. |
